The honest answer is no, but it can help your company operate as if you added an executive analyst, operations coordinator, reporting specialist, and follow-up manager to every department.
Property management companies do not usually struggle because they lack information.
They struggle because their information is scattered across AppFolio, email, spreadsheets, SharePoint, vendor portals, financial reports, task lists, inspection forms, and employee conversations.
The data exists, but leadership cannot always see what matters quickly enough to act.
A regional manager may know that occupancy is slipping at one property. Accounting may know that maintenance expenses are over budget. The leasing team may know that lead response times have increased. The property manager may know that several units are not ready.
The problem is that nobody sees the complete picture at the same time.
ChatGPT can change that.
When properly connected to AppFolio and the rest of your operating systems, ChatGPT can organize information, summarize performance, create follow-up tasks, monitor checklists, draft communications, identify exceptions, and deliver dashboards that tell leadership exactly where attention is needed.
It does not replace experienced property management professionals.
It gives those professionals a better way to run the business.

ChatGPT is strongest where property management companies rely on information, communication, analysis, documentation, and follow-up.
It cannot repair a boiler or inspect a roof.
It can make sure the boiler inspection is scheduled, the responsible employee is assigned, the vendor is contacted, the certificate is stored, the cost is reviewed, and leadership is alerted if the deadline is missed.
That distinction is important.

2. ChatGPT Can Turn AppFolio Data Into Follow-Up Tasks
Property management companies lose money when identified problems do not become completed actions.
A report may show that a property is below budget.
A meeting may identify that unit turns are taking too long.
An email may state that a vendor has not provided a certificate of insurance.
But unless the issue is assigned, tracked, and escalated, it remains unresolved.
ChatGPT can convert operational findings into structured follow-up tasks.
Example
Issue: Seven vacant units are not rent ready.
Task owner: Maintenance supervisor
Required action: Complete remaining repairs and provide readiness dates.
Deadline: Thursday at 3:00 PM
Follow-up: Automatic reminder Wednesday morning
Escalation: Regional manager notified if the task is incomplete Thursday afternoon
Completion evidence: Inspection photos and updated unit status
The process does not end when a task is created.
ChatGPT can monitor the workflow, remind the responsible employee, summarize progress, and notify management when work remains incomplete.

4. ChatGPT Can Strengthen Property Accounting
Property accounting requires precision, consistency, documentation, and timely follow-up.
It also creates enormous amounts of repetitive work.
ChatGPT can support finance teams by preparing summaries, analyzing variances, monitoring deadlines, organizing documentation, and identifying exceptions for human review.
Potential accounting uses include:
Monthly financial statement summaries
Budget-to-actual variance explanations
Accounts payable approval tracking
Accounts receivable and delinquency summaries
Cash balance monitoring
Owner distribution preparation
Management fee review
Utility expense analysis
Duplicate invoice detection support
Missing invoice follow-up
Vendor payment status communication
Property tax deadline tracking
Insurance payment monitoring
Mortgage and lender requirement checklists
Audit documentation organization
Consider a property that exceeds its maintenance budget by $28,000.
A traditional report shows the unfavorable variance.
ChatGPT can provide a clearer explanation:
Maintenance expense is $28,000 over budget. HVAC repairs account for $17,600 of the variance, plumbing accounts for $6,900, and overtime accounts for $3,500. Four HVAC invoices were associated with the same building. Management should evaluate whether replacement is more economical than continued repair.
The accountant still verifies the data and approves the final conclusion.
But the time required to understand the issue is dramatically reduced.

5. ChatGPT Can Make Leasing More Disciplined
Leasing performance is often blamed on the market when the real issue is execution.
Leads are not answered quickly.
Follow-up is inconsistent.
Tours are not scheduled efficiently.
Applications stall.
Units are not ready.
Pricing decisions are delayed.
ChatGPT can help monitor the complete leasing funnel.
Leasing Funnel Example
Leasing Stage | Current Performance | Rating |
Lead response time | 12 minutes | ★★★★★ |
Contact rate | 84% | ★★★★☆ |
Tour scheduling rate | 41% | ★★★☆☆ |
Tour show rate | 72% | ★★★★☆ |
Application rate | 29% | ★★★☆☆ |
Approval-to-lease rate | 78% | ★★★★☆ |
Move-in conversion | 69% | ★★★☆☆ |
ChatGPT can identify where prospects are being lost and create specific action items.
It can draft prospect responses, produce daily follow-up lists, summarize performance by leasing agent, identify stale leads, and alert managers when high-value prospects have not received attention.
It can also connect leasing data with unit readiness.
There is little value in generating more leads if available units are not ready to show.
